Spacewaves and the Quest for Extraterrestrial Intelligence

The vastness of space has long captivated humanity's imagination, inspiring us to ponder the possibility of life beyond our planet. Scientists|Astronomers|Researchers tirelessly probe the cosmos, searching for indicators of extraterrestrial intelligence (SETI). One primary method involves decoding radio waves, known as spacewaves, which could potentially transmit from advanced civilizations. The detection of even a single artificial signal would revolutionize our understanding of the universe and validate that we are not alone.
